    There are a few caveats about the War Ensign. (The War Ensign is the item that allows you to send more troops in one trip from your rally point.)

    The War Ensign costs 30 Evony Cents - that's $3. Now, if you really want to use one and you make a conscious purchase to buy it - that's fine - it's your choice and I'm not going to tell you how you should spend your money.

    However, the problem with the War Ensign is that, if you do click on it, and if you have more than 30 Evony Cents but you don't have that item, you will automatically have 30 Cents deducted from your account. You are not prompted "You don't own... buy this item?" like you are for every other purchase - Evony just takes your cents. That, and it's fairly easy to accidentally click on it. I've accidentally clicked on War Ensign, and then realized my account balance is lower than it should be.

    So be warned. Unless you want to "accidentally" lose $3, be careful about War Ensign use. I've reported this as a bug but I don't think they ever fixed it.
